1

私のヘッダー画像は骨抜きに見えます。不透明度を60%に設定したので、これが発生しているのではないかと思いますが、まったく同じ設定で複製しようとしているサイトでは、何らかの理由で不透明度が発生していません。

私のサイト:http ://webdev.edulence.com/getchell/

彼らのサイト: http: //getchellcompanies.com

4

4 に答える 4

1

あなたの画像は不透明度の子であるため:0.6であり、彼らの画像はそうではありません:

ここに画像の説明を入力してください

それが彼らのHTMLです。青い線は不透明度のあるdivで、赤い線はdiv+imageです。彼らは兄弟です。

あなたのコードでは、彼らは兄弟ではなく、代わりに赤は青の子です。

于 2012-05-04T21:04:18.937 に答える
1

不透明度を使用する代わりに、要素でRGBa-アルファチャネルを使用してください。

参照:http ://www.css3.info/introduction-opacity-rgba

于 2012-05-04T21:02:52.583 に答える
0

私が見る違いはこれです。彼らは持っている

<div class="translucentColorBar xACC63F" style="height: 116px;"></div>

同じ幅と高さの2つの画像の後。

.translucentColorBar {
    opacity: 0.6;
}

.xACC63F {
    background-color: #ACC63F;
}
于 2012-05-04T21:05:22.050 に答える
0

はい、これは、style.cssの#logoで0.6に設定した不透明度が原因です。参照サイト(http://getchellcompanies.com)も不透明度を設定していますが、ロゴではなく、#logoIDのdivと一緒に配置されている別のDIVにあります。

同じ構造を作ることで同じ結果が得られることを願っています。

于 2012-05-04T21:03:37.800 に答える